Mind-Body Exercises and Restorative Yoga

In today’s fast-paced world, finding time to connect with your mind and body is essential for overall well-being. Mind-body exercises, such as restorative yoga, offer a gentle way to reduce stress, improve flexibility, and enhance mindfulness. Let’s explore how incorporating these practices into your routine can benefit you.

Benefits of Mind-Body Exercises:

  • Stress Reduction: Mind-body exercises help calm the mind and relax the body, reducing stress levels.
  • Improved Flexibility: Practices like yoga can enhance flexibility, mobility, and balance.
  • Mental Clarity: Connecting with your breath and body can improve focus and mental clarity.
  • Emotional Well-being: These exercises promote emotional balance and self-awareness.

Restorative Yoga:

Restorative yoga is a gentle form of yoga that focuses on relaxation and rejuvenation. It involves poses supported by props like blankets, bolsters, and blocks, allowing the body to fully relax and release tension. This practice is especially beneficial for those looking to unwind and restore both the body and mind.

Here are some key benefits of restorative yoga:

  • Stress Relief: Restorative yoga helps activate the body’s relaxation response, reducing stress and anxiety.
  • Deep Relaxation: The use of props in each pose promotes deep relaxation and releases muscular tension.
  • Improved Sleep: Regular practice of restorative yoga can lead to better sleep quality and a sense of well-restedness.
  • Mindfulness and Presence: This practice encourages mindfulness, helping practitioners stay present and aware in the moment.

How to Get Started:

If you’re new to mind-body exercises or restorative yoga, consider taking a class with a certified instructor to learn proper techniques and alignment. You can also explore online resources and videos to practice at home. Remember to listen to your body, breathe deeply, and let go of any expectations during your practice.
